ELSA-2020-1604 - tcpdump security update
Type: | SECURITY |
Impact: | LOW |
Release Date: | 2020-05-05 |
Description
[14:4.9.2-6]
- Resolves: #1715423 - tcpdump pre creates user and groups unconditionally
- Resolves: #1655622 - CVE-2018-19519 Stack-based buffer over-read in print-hncp.c:print_prefix() via crafted pcap
